Explore the historic barquentine Mercator in Oostende, Belgium, originally built as a training ship for the Belgian merchant fleet in 1932. Discover the vessels impressive design by G.L. Watson & Co., its role in scientific observations, and its transformation into a floating museum in 1961. Visit this maritime icon, now located in the Ostend marina, offering a unique glimpse into Belgiums nautical heritage.
